#3e2399 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e2399 is composed of 24.3% red, 13.7%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 253.7 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 36.9%. #3e2399 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c46ff with #000033.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#3e2399 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e2399 has RGB values of R:62, G:35,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 4072345.

Shades and Tints of #3e2399
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040209 is the darkest color, while #faf8f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e2399
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5d5f is the less saturated color, while #2e06b6 is the most saturated one.
